Abstract: A method to control motions of complex 3D characters interactively using hand movements is described. After capturing actor's motion, by motion capture systems transfer it as it is to 3D character’s motion. Motion capture fails, however, when the target character is of shape far different from that of the actor captured. This article proposes manipulating 3D character by controllable parameters extracted from monocular image of the actor's hand without reconstructing its posture. Using Digital Puppet System which implements this method allows a user to easily manipulate characters of various shapes ranging from a human-type robot to a mollusk with largescale set of joints. By extracting as many controllable parameters as possible, our method makes maximal use of available information which is not necessarily enough for posture reconstruction.
